More Children Found Homes Last Year Than in a Decade

India recorded more than 5,000 child adoptions last year - the highest in a decade. The rise is credited to a stronger identification drive that brought more children into the legal adoption pool, and a growing acceptance of adoption across Indian families.

🏦 The RBI Is Likely to Sit Still for the Rest of 2026

Image generated by AI
What happened?
Economists widely expect the RBI to keep its key interest rate unchanged at 5.25% through the rest of 2026 - choosing to support growth rather than react to rising prices.
Why does it matter?
Stable rates mean borrowing costs stay predictable. If you have a home loan, a car loan, or carry a credit card balance, your EMIs are unlikely to change for now.
The balancing act:
Inflation is sitting above the RBI's comfort zone, but growth risks are rising too.
Holding rates steady is the RBI's way of taming prices without choking jobs and spending. For everyday readers, it is a signal that the central bank is prioritising stability. Read More →

🏋️ Mirabai Chanu won India's first gold at the Commonwealth Games 2026 - the Manipuri weightlifter continuing to carry Indian weightlifting on her shoulders.
🎾 Anahat Singh became the first Indian ever to win the World Junior Squash Championships - a landmark for Indian squash.
📚 PM Modi has appointed Nandan Nilekani to lead a national task force on exam reform, following repeated paper leaks across major exams.
🤖 Punjab has become the first Indian state to introduce AI as a mainstream school subject from Class 1 to Class 12.
🏗️ CPWD is deploying 3D printing to fast-track defence construction in India's border areas, cutting build times significantly.
🏔️ Meghalaya's CM has honoured Kitkupar Nongsiej for winning a medal at the World Championships of Performing Arts 2026 - a global achievement from the Northeast.
🪐 NASA is planning an AI-powered mission to collect particles from Saturn's rings directly - a first of its kind.
